How to Optimize Security Operations Center Efficiency with Automation
In today’s fast-paced digital landscape, security operations centers (SOCs) play a crucial role in defending organizations against cyber threats. The increasing volume of security alerts and incidents can overwhelm SOC teams, making it essential to optimize their efficiency. One effective way to achieve this is through automation. Here’s how automation can enhance SOC efficiency.
1. Streamlining Incident Response
Automation allows SOC teams to respond to security incidents faster and more effectively. By implementing automated workflows, security alerts can be triaged, investigated, and resolved with minimal human intervention. Tools like Security Information and Event Management (SIEM) systems can automatically gather relevant data and analyze it, helping analysts focus on higher-priority threats.
2. Reducing Alert Fatigue
Security teams often face alert fatigue due to the sheer volume of alerts generated by various systems. Automating the process of alert filtering helps reduce noise by prioritizing critical alerts and dismissing false positives. This allows analysts to concentrate on genuine threats, thereby improving response times and reducing burnout.
3. Enhancing Threat Intelligence Integration
Automation facilitates the seamless integration of threat intelligence feeds. By utilizing automated systems, SOCs can continuously update their threat landscape with the latest intelligence. This empowers analysts with real-time data on new vulnerabilities and potential attack vectors, enabling proactive threat hunting.
4. Automating Routine Tasks
Many repetitive tasks within a SOC can be automated, such as log analysis, patch management, and user access reviews. By automating these routine functions, SOC personnel can spend their time on more complex challenges that require human expertise, thus enhancing overall productivity and job satisfaction.
5. Utilizing Machine Learning and AI
Integrating machine learning and artificial intelligence into SOC operations can significantly boost efficiency. These technologies can identify patterns and anomalies that might go unnoticed by human analysts. Automated machine learning models can continuously learn from new data, improving threat detection capabilities over time.
6. Implementing Orchestration Tools
Security orchestration, automation, and response (SOAR) tools can unify various security processes and tools within the SOC environment. By orchestrating responses across different security products, organizations can automate complex workflows and ensure a coordinated response to security incidents, enhancing efficiency and reducing response times.
7. Tracking Performance Metrics
Automation can also help in tracking and analyzing SOC performance metrics. By setting up automated reporting systems, teams can receive real-time insights into their operations. This data can guide decision-making, showcasing areas that need improvement and ensuring that the SOC is operating at peak efficiency.
